Professional and interprofessional differences in electronic health records use and recognition of safety issues in critically ill patients.
The authors conducted this study to determine how each professional group - physicians, nurses, and pharmacists - reviews electronic health records (EHR) data in preparation for rounds and their ability to identify patient safety issues. They found significant and non-overlapping differences in individual profession recognition of patient safety issues in the EHR which may be attributed to differences in EHR use.

Use of the health belief model to study patient perceptions of antimicrobial stewardship in the acute care setting.
The authors identified themes associated with patient perceptions of antibiotic use and the role of patients in inpatient antimicrobial stewardship. They found that general medicine inpatients receiving at least one anti-infective medication recognized antibiotic resistance as a serious public health threat but expressed low perceived susceptibility to being personally affected by antibiotic resistance. Few participants reported being offered the opportunity to engage in shared decision making while hospitalized. The researchers concluded that the likelihood of patient engagement in stewardship practices is currently limited by low perceived susceptibility and lack of cues to act.

Universal glove and gown use and acquisition of antibiotic-resistant bacteria in the ICU: a randomized trial.
Antibiotic-resistant bacteria are associated with increased patient morbidity and mortality. It is unknown whether wearing gloves and gowns for all patient contact in the intensive care unit (ICU) decreases acquisition of antibiotic-resistant bacteria. The purpose of this study was to assess whether wearing gloves and gowns for all patient contact in the ICU decreases acquisition of methicillin-resistant Staphylococcus aureus (MRSA) or vancomycin-resistant Enterococcus (VRE) compared with usual care.

Mortality among patients admitted to strained intensive care units.
A study of 264,401 patients admitted to 155 U.S. intensive care units (ICUs) found several factors associated with small increases in mortality: ICU census on the day of a patient’s admission, the presence of higher acuity patients, and the proportion of new admissions. These sources of ICU strain were associated with mortality increases particularly in ICUs employing closed staffing models.
